Facility Description:
In 1799 Colonel John Winstead and family first took possession of the rich farmland that would for the next two centuries be home to them and their descendants. Here Winstead built a two-story log home which they lived in until 1854 when a son John M. Winstead constructed the elegant tall-pillared home which is known today as Pleasant Hill Mansion. It is now an impressive location for weddings and receptions.
The homesteads and over 600 acres remained in the family until 1997 when it was purchased for development of The Governors Club. Pleasant Hill and the Winstead Log Cabins have been lovingly preserved and both the rustic cabins and the antebellum mansion serve as a stately backdrop for the magnificent Governors Club golf course.
